Old High German edit
Etymology edit
From Proto-West Germanic *wambu.
Noun edit
wamba f
Declension edit
Declension of wamba (ō-stem)
case | singular | plural |
---|---|---|
nominative | wamba | wambā |
accusative | wamba | wambā |
genitive | wamba | wambōno |
dative | wambu | wambōm |
